MI6 chief thanks China for ‘free publicity’ after James Bond spoof

Britain’s spy chief has thanked China’s state news agency for “free publicity” after it posted a James Bond spoof that mocked the western intelligence community’s growing focus on threats posed by Beijing.

The rare response by the head of MI6, Richard Moore, on Thursday comes as China and Britain clash over Beijing’s treatment of its Uyghur minority and creeping authoritarianism in the former British colony of Hong Kong.

Moore – codenamed C within the agency – previously said adapting to China’s rise was the spy service’s “single greatest priority” and warned of Chinese “debt traps, data exposure and vulnerability to political coercion”.

MANDEL: Billion-dollar class action wins go-ahead against alleged nationwide bread price-fixing

Millions of Canadian sandwich makers could soon be sharing in a huge pile of dough.

An Ontario judge has given the green light to a class-action lawsuit against the major players in the $40-billion packaged bread market — including Loblaw, Sobeys and Metro — for an alleged 20-year price-fixing scheme. The cartel of manufacturers and grocery chains are accused of colluding to inflate the price of “soft top” sandwich loaves like Wonder Bread and pocketing about $5 billion in ill-gotten gains.

Nearly 2,300 now hospitalized with COVID-19 in Ontario; 20 more deaths reported today

Ontario recorded 20 more deaths linked to COVID-19 today, the highest single-day death toll logged since late May, as virus-related hospitalizations continue to climb in the province.

According to the latest data released by the province, there are now 2,279 COVID-19 patients receiving treatment in hospital in Ontario, up from 2,081 on Wednesday.


Most Canadians Opposed to Vaccine Passports, Says Internal Government Polling

Private polling by the federal government shows that most Canadians are opposed to vaccine passports, according to Blacklock’s Reporter.

The independent media outlet quoted a report titled “Continuous Qualitative Data Collection of Canadians’ Views,” which was produced for the Privy Council Office (PCO), the body advising the prime minister.


Essential services across Canada hit by staff shortages due to COVID-19

Emergency services in many major Canadian cities are facing staffing shortages due to a surge in COVID-19 cases across the country, with police, ambulance and fire all scrambling to redeploy and bolster their ranks.

The highly transmissible Omicron variant is already forcing small and large business across Canada to close their doors as infected or potentially infected employees are forced into isolation. But staff shortages are also becoming an issue for some emergency services.
